plugins/lsp: update lspsaga

This commit is contained in:
Dmitriy Pleshevskiy 2022-10-02 22:19:10 +03:00
parent c23fb7add5
commit df91d3512a
Signed by: pleshevskiy
GPG Key ID: 1B59187B161C0215
3 changed files with 8 additions and 7 deletions

View File

@ -71,17 +71,17 @@
"lspsaga-nvim": {
"flake": false,
"locked": {
"lastModified": 1663371685,
"narHash": "sha256-mxyqpgUWBiXC6Xm/5bb6fShZtgXGY1kBsl0DxOkf2zA=",
"lastModified": 1664704370,
"narHash": "sha256-f0pwssdEI5mAO/Ov8E9DpT/E+5Xi3DvMjo4ui+TX3go=",
"owner": "glepnir",
"repo": "lspsaga.nvim",
"rev": "c2ef0115fb917460daf5c76fe3ad3a9357213b54",
"rev": "381900d932db058aa3236ba66cc9f45747c0df71",
"type": "github"
},
"original": {
"owner": "glepnir",
"repo": "lspsaga.nvim",
"rev": "c2ef0115fb917460daf5c76fe3ad3a9357213b54",
"rev": "381900d932db058aa3236ba66cc9f45747c0df71",
"type": "github"
}
},

View File

@ -63,7 +63,7 @@
# https://github.com/glepnir/lspsaga.nvim
lspsaga-nvim = {
url = "github:glepnir/lspsaga.nvim?rev=c2ef0115fb917460daf5c76fe3ad3a9357213b54";
url = "github:glepnir/lspsaga.nvim?rev=381900d932db058aa3236ba66cc9f45747c0df71";
flake = false;
};

View File

@ -8,6 +8,7 @@ saga.init_lsp_saga({
code_action_keys = { quit = "<Esc>" },
definition_action_keys = { quit = "<Esc>" },
rename_action_quit = "<Esc>",
symbol_in_winbar = { enable = false },
})
-- always show signcolumns
@ -17,8 +18,8 @@ vim.opt.signcolumn = "yes"
-- See `:help vim.diagnostic.*` for documentation on any of the below functions
local opts = { noremap = true, silent = true }
vim.keymap.set("n", "<space>e", vim.diagnostic.open_float, opts)
vim.keymap.set("n", "[c", "<Cmd>Lspsaga diagnostic_jump_prev<CR>", opts)
vim.keymap.set("n", "]c", "<Cmd>Lspsaga diagnostic_jump_next<CR>", opts)
vim.keymap.set("n", "[d", "<Cmd>Lspsaga diagnostic_jump_prev<CR>", opts)
vim.keymap.set("n", "]d", "<Cmd>Lspsaga diagnostic_jump_next<CR>", opts)
vim.keymap.set("n", "<space>q", vim.diagnostic.setloclist, opts)
-- Only jump to error